What are POGIL Pop-Ins?

POGIL Pop-Ins are conversations for early practitioners who are starting to implement the POGIL approach in their classrooms.

How are POGIL Pop-Ins structured?

For each hour-long Pop-In, experienced practitioners will be in attendance to lead the discussion. We will initially focus on the topic for the month, however, if other questions about running the classroom are brought up, we will take time to talk about those topics too.
